AI agents are rapidly evolving into autonomous economic participants, transacting and negotiating on behalf of users and organizations. Despite their growing role, they lack a verifiable identity, reputation, and a seamless, trustless payment system—key components for secure and efficient collaboration across platforms and protocols.
Relay Network addresses these challenges by providing an open protocol for cryptographic identity, verified on-chain reputation built from smart contract history, and frictionless payments that settle without intermediaries. By creating the foundational infrastructure for agent-to-agent trust, Relay empowers the next era of decentralized, autonomous AI commerce.
Relay Network equips autonomous agents with cryptographic identity, reputation management, and seamless peer-to-peer payments to enable secure and efficient decentralized interactions.

Assigns every AI agent a unique, verifiable, and tamper-proof digital identity, establishing the basis for trust in decentralized ecosystems.

Enables instantaneous, middleman-free payment settlements between agents, reducing friction and costs for autonomous transactions.

Builds agent credibility using recorded smart contract histories, allowing reliable assessment and boosting trust within agent-driven markets.
